As we walked to the Owl House, Luz asked me, "What did you say to Ed, by the way? He kept on shooting you looks." 

I sighed. "I shouldn't have said anything.."  

"What did you say?" Luz asked again. 

"I just told him about what it was like in the Emperor's coven." I said, shrugging. 

"Is it that bad there?" Luz asked. 

"Well... it's not great.." I said. "But.. I think I'm gonna go back soon. You know what? I'm going back right now. If I don't go now I never will." Every second I spent here, the more going back to the coven seemed to be a bad idea.

"What? No! You can't just leave! You'll be better here!" Luz said. 

"I'm leaving." I said sternly. "I just need to grab Rascal and get out." 

"Not if I get you first." Luz said, getting ready to run. 

I immediately took off towards the Owl House, Luz right behind me. 

"You're not leaving!" Luz shouted. 

"Yes I am!" I yelled back. 

Once I reached the Owl House, I kicked open the door and shouted. "Rascal! Time to go!" 

King fell of the couch, and Eda jumped. "Woah, kid, where're you going?" 

"I'm leaving." I said quickly as Rascal morphed into a staff. I went to grab him, but before I could, Luz literally jumped onto me, and we both fell to the ground. 

"Get off of me!" I said, trying to shove her away. 

"You can't leave!" Luz yelped, tackling me. 

"Woah! Calm down, kid." Eda drew a circle with her staff, and we were both lifted into the air, far away from each other, though Luz was still trying to grab me. "Ok, lemme get this straight. Hunter, you're trying to leave, and Luz, you're trying to stop him?" 

"Yeah! He's better off here!" Luz said. 

"Let me go!" I said. 

"Ok.. well on one hand.. Hunter should have the free choice of when he wants to leave.." Eda said.

"Yes. Thank you." I said. 

"But.. on the other hand.. it would obviously be better for Hunter if he were to stay here." She said. 

"See what I mean?" Luz said. 

"Luz.. sorry, but we can't make him stay." Eda said. 

"What? Why not?" Luz asked. 

"It's his choice. No matter how stupid of a choice it may be, we have to respect it." 

"Thank you. Can I leave now?" I asked.

"...fine." Eda sighed. "But.. if you ever need a place to stay, my door's always open." She tapped her staff on the ground and Luz and I fell. I grabbed Rascal. 

"Alright. See you around. And.. tell Ed that it was nice to meet him." I said, before taking off.
